Outsole – this is the piece of material on the bottom of the shoe – generally a compound of rubber on a safety boot. The old slip resistance markings of SRA, SRB and SRC no longer exist. This is because slip resistance has been deemed such a crucial feature of safety footwear, and it is now considered mandatory and will not carry a mark. There is an option for an additional slip test to be carried out, which will be marked with an SR symbol.

To help make sure the ladder angle is at the safest position to work from- you should use the 1-in-4 rule.
